What Type of Scam is Involved?
The scam linked to this phone number primarily involves fraudulent messages that lure recipients under the guise of job opportunities. Reportedly, these texts are poorly written in broken English, suggesting a lack of professionalism and authenticity. In one notable review dated 24 January 2022, a recipient reported an invitation to apply for a promoter role related to eBay, along with a clickbait link—an approach often used to compromise personal information.
How to Handle Calls and Texts from This Number
Receiving a text from 0480 373 605 / 0480373605 can be alarming, but it's crucial to stay calm and take vigilant steps:
- Do not engage with the sender or click on any links provided in the message.
- Report the number as spam to your mobile service provider.
- Consider blocking the number to prevent future communications.
- If you suspect that you have shared personal information, monitor your accounts closely for unusual activity.
